LEGO Education launches Master Educators scheme

A new education community has been launched by the LEGO Group, LEGO Education Master Educators.

In a new scheme from LEGO Education, 110 Master Educators have been named as part of the first cohort. It is hoped that teachers from all over the world can share best practice and new ideas. Intending to expand the program, the LEGO Group will accept applications from education professionals all over the world.

According to a statement from the LEGO Group, The Master Educator Program is set up to recognise teachers and educators in secondary settings who use LEGO Education products in order to get children learning hands on, and “develop 21st century skills”. “Master Educators provide valuable feedback to advance hands-on learning, share best practices, participate in LEGO Education events, receive insider news and more,” the official statement goes on to day.

Applications are set to open again soon, with another round beginning in January 2019. What the benefit is for those who are given Master Educator status is unclear, as it predominantly seems to be a marketing initiative for LEGO Education.

LEGO Education will give the program a push at the International Society for Technology in Education conference in Chicago, which kicks off on June 24.
